About 3,100 exhibitors to participate in K 2010
To date, the number of German exhibitors at K 2010 totals 1,058, with a net exhibit area of 707,600 square feet. Italy is traditionally the most strongly represented country among the non-German exhibitors and more than 400 Italian companies have booked a net space of 294,900 square feet to showcase their products. Also strongly represented among the European countries will be Austria (87,200 square feet), Switzerland (65,600 square feet), France (53,800 square feet) and the Netherlands (45,200 square feet). From the U.S., 115 companies will take part, occupying some 48,400 square feet of exhibition space – an increase compared to K 2007. In addition, the contingents from China (72,100 square feet), India (48,400 square feet) and Turkey (30,100 square feet) have grown. With 57,000 square feet, Taiwan will be as strongly represented this year as in 2007. For the first time, exhibitors from Armenia, Chile, Indonesia, Pakistan and Vietnam will participate in the K trade fair.
